System Development Engineer, EBS and EC2 Storage System Development

AWS is the world's most comprehensive and broadly adopted cloud platform, pioneering cloud computing and continuous innovation.
$116,300 - $201,200
Cloud
Senior Software Engineer
In-Person
5,000+ Employees
7+ years of experience
Enterprise SaaS · Cloud

Description For System Development Engineer, EBS and EC2 Storage System Development

AWS Infrastructure Services is at the heart of Amazon's cloud computing operations, responsible for the design, planning, delivery, and operation of all AWS global infrastructure. This role within the AWS Hardware Engineering team focuses on storage system development, combining hardware expertise with software innovation. As a System Development Engineer, you'll join a diverse team working on critical infrastructure that powers millions of AWS customers worldwide.

The position offers a unique opportunity to work at the intersection of hardware and software, developing next-generation storage platforms that directly impact AWS's bottom line. You'll be responsible for leading and developing automation tools, tests, and infrastructure used in both storage New Product Introduction (NPI) servers and the sustaining fleet. The role requires deep technical knowledge across the full stack, from hardware to software, and the ability to design scalable, future-proof solutions.

Working in an innovative environment, you'll collaborate with engineers across AWS to solve complex technical challenges and improve system performance, reliability, and security. The role offers significant ownership and direct impact on product improvements, with opportunities to work on both ARM and x86 architectures. You'll be part of a fast-paced team that values bold ideas and empowers engineers to drive solutions from conception to completion.

AWS offers a comprehensive compensation package, including competitive base pay ranging from $116,300 to $201,200 depending on location, plus equity and benefits. The company strongly values diversity and inclusion, providing various employee-led affinity groups and ongoing learning experiences. This role offers excellent career growth opportunities, with access to mentorship, knowledge-sharing, and resources to develop into a well-rounded professional.

The ideal candidate will combine strong technical skills with excellent communication abilities, thriving in a collaborative environment while maintaining high standards for system reliability and performance. This position represents an opportunity to shape the future of cloud computing while working with cutting-edge technology at a global scale.

Last updated 2 days ago

Responsibilities For System Development Engineer, EBS and EC2 Storage System Development

  • Lead the Hardware Engineering System Development effort
  • Build, manage, and deploy pipelines for rapid deployment of new code changes
  • Build monitoring tools and metrics for hardware
  • Work with engineers across the company for delivering next-generation AWS Storage platforms
  • Track and report progress
  • Work closely with internal customers to identify potential problems
  • Ensure hardware delivers performance, reliability and operational health

Requirements For System Development Engineer, EBS and EC2 Storage System Development

Linux
Python
Go
Java
  • 2+ years of non-internship professional software development experience
  • 1+ years of designing or architecting new and existing systems experience
  • 7+ years of administrative experience in networking, storage systems, operating systems
  • Knowledge of systems engineering fundamentals
  • Experience programming with at least one modern language such as C++, C#, Java, Python, Golang
  • Strong Linux knowledge

Benefits For System Development Engineer, EBS and EC2 Storage System Development

Medical Insurance
401k
Mental Health Assistance
  • Medical benefits
  • Financial benefits
  • Work-life harmony
  • Career development resources
  • Mentorship opportunities
  • Inclusive culture and diversity programs

Interested in this job?

Jobs Related To Amazon System Development Engineer, EBS and EC2 Storage System Development

Technical Account Manager

Senior Technical Account Manager position at AWS, requiring 5+ years of experience, bilingual in Mandarin and English, to support enterprise customers in cloud computing initiatives.

Solutions Architect, Indonesia SA Team

Senior Solutions Architect role at AWS Indonesia, focusing on cloud architecture, customer success, and technical leadership in AWS services implementation.

Network Development Engineer, DCNE

Senior Network Development Engineer role at AWS, focusing on building and scaling cloud infrastructure networks with competitive compensation and comprehensive benefits.

Senior Software Development Engineer III, AWS Managed Operations (MO) Engineering and Data Science

Senior SDE role at AWS Managed Operations, building cloud-native solutions and leading technical teams to improve operational excellence across AWS services.

Software Development Engineer, Enterprise Provisioning Services

Senior Software Engineer role at Amazon AWS focusing on enterprise application provisioning automation and cloud infrastructure development.